Like probably most of you who are reading this, my daily life in a boring semester is usually just between my house and the uni, with occasional trips to the internet cafe every now and then to play some games and probably rage at that one dumb team mate, yell all about and let everyone in the cafe know. But did you know there is just that one place on campus where you can actually play your favourite esport games?
Meet the Rowdy - a very ironic short for the Rowden White Library on the 2nd floor of Union House. It is the only place where gaming PCs are available and you can actually use them as you like!
The Rowdy is itself very uncharacteristic of a typical on-campus library like Bailleu, Brownless or ERC. You can immediately tell that this is not exactly a place for studying - the library features movies, comics, manga and ebooks for hire. Sure, this place still has a lot of books like any library should, but there are many resting spaces, places for board games, and signs that tell you that if you're looking for rest and relaxation, you've come to the right place. Especially when this is one of said signs that greet you in there:

However, the best thing about the Rowdy is that there are four gaming PCs ready for hire just for students to play games! In other words, Rowdy is like a mini internet cafe in itself!
Now you might be thinking that being a uni library means that the admins are probably giving a half-assed effort in introducing gaming to the Rowdy. But as someone who's gamed there several times I could say that it's quite the contrary - sure, the mice, keyboards and headphones don't belong in a high-end gaming setup, but the PCs actually run most games at a decent 60FPS, and with a decent internet too, which means lag is minimal.
And speaking of games, there's a wide variety of them: I usually play Dota 2, but there's also League of Legends, Overwatch, Hearthstone, HotS, SC2, Bioshock, Mortal Kombat X and more! There are even VR headsets available for hire, with a bunch of VR games to go with it! Oh, and then there's this:

Gaming PCs in the Rowdy are very easy to locate - when you enter the library, look left to a corner for computers and there's your four gaming PCs! And it's even easier to hire them: go to the counter, tell them that you want to use one of the gaming PCs (remember your student card, and also be sure to tell them you want a GAMING PC, else you might find yourself with a computer with all the boring stuff and no games!) and you're all set!
So next time you find yourself tired after a day of lectures and workshops and tutes and just want to chill in the uni for a bit before heading home, try spending an hour or so gaming in the Rowdy! Just remember: this is after all still a library, so it's a pretty good place if you wanna practise zen in gaming and not rage like a typical toxic player in net cafes.
